VIDEO: The Insider Interview with Rob and Reese
Reese Witherspoon’s March 26 wedding to agent Jim Toth was one of the most talked about events of 2011 so far, and the actress spilled details on how it feels to have her private life in the public spotlight.
“I think you don’t really understand why people are interested in you or your life or your personal life, but I gave up trying to figure out a long time ago,” Reese told “The Insider” co-host Kevin Frazier. “And now it really is like a gift in my life. I feel like I’m always met with a lot of positive energy and people wanting to hug me or feel good about me.”
Reese stars in ‘Water for Elephants’ alongside Robert Pattinson, playing a married woman who engages in a love affair with Robert, who plays a circus animal caretaker. The two have a few steamy love scenes, but the actors leaked that it may not have been as sexy as it seemed.
“I never had a love scene with a person that sick in my entire life,” said Reese. “He was like infectiously ill.”
In addition to Robert’s unhealthy state, Reese also had to contend with the general dirtiness of the set while filming in the desert, but she had no complaints.
“It was very authentic,” said Reese. “It was very much like the Dust Bowl and California in the 1930s… The privilege and the opportunity of getting to make a movie that’s so interesting – you know, movies don’t come along like this very often – and it’s just such a great story.”
‘Water for Elephants’ stampedes into theaters April 22.

VIDEO: Preview of Rob and Reese’s Interview with Entertainment Tonight
Reese Witherspoon wed agent Jim Toth on March 26, but she was right back to work on Sunday, April 3 talking to ET correspondent Chris Jacobs about her marriage and new movie with Robert Pattinson.
“It’s good,” Reese said of the first week of her marriage. “Now I’m working. How did that happen?”
In her new movie ‘Water for Elephants,’ Reese plays a married star performer in a circus who catches the attention of a young animal caretaker, played by ‘Twilight’ star Robert and the two dished on their steamy on-screen chemistry.
Reese joked that the key for performing their love scenes was to approach the situation “slowly.” The actress may have become embarrassed when Robert revealed that previous to their big screen love affair, the two played mother and son in a movie when Robert was 17 and Reese was 27.
“How ’bout that?” said Reese. “Somebody said to me, ‘Was it totally weird, like, being so much older than Rob?’ And I was like, ‘I’m not that much older than Rob.’”

LOS ANGELES, Calif. — “Water for Elephants” co-stars Reese Witherspoon and Robert Pattinson had a busy day on Sunday.
The gorgeous pair spent most of the day conducting press interviews for their stunning new period romance, then were headed to Las Vegas immediately after to present an award at the 46th Academy of Country Music Awards.
However, the beautiful blonde said she and R-Pattz had plans to scrap the quick flight in exchange for a rough ‘n’ tumble road trip.
“We’re actually going to drive,” Reese jokingly told Access Hollywood’s Shaun Robinson at the “Water for Elephants” junket in Santa Monica, Calif., on Sunday, of her and Robert’s impending jaunt to Sin City for the awards. “I’ve got a six-pack and he’s bringing the cigarettes. We’re going to rage like, with an iPod. I’m going to blast the country music – he’s super-duper into it.”
“Damn it — we said it!” Robert added, playing along.
Although the Oscar winning actress married her fiancé, Jim Toth, just one week ago, she’s had to postpone her honeymoon for the time being due to her busy work schedule – but Robert revealed Reese doesn’t mind.
“This is a honeymoon,” Robert answered for Reese, laughing.
“This is a honeymoon! Come on — in here with all of you?” Reese added, laughing. “I will be on my honeymoon soon, and none of you are invited.
“Rob wants to go with me [on the honeymoon] — he’s hinted all day,” Reese told Shaun. “And I have to say, ‘No, you can’t come…’ He’s needed on the set.”
Shaun also confronted Reese with a little known onscreen connection between her and her “Twilight” hunk co-star – the two actually worked together, as mother and son, on Reese’s 2004 drama, “Vanity Fair,” but Robert was left on the cutting room floor.
“Go ahead – tell her,” Reese grimaced.
“Reese played my grandmother,” Robert deadpanned.
“It was bad enough – I played his mother in a movie,” Reese laughed.
“I got cut out of it and she looked like a 15-year-old at the time,” Robert told Shaun. “I didn’t understand what was going on at the time while we were shooting it, and then I was invited to the premiere and I was cut out of it.”
